Industrial And Municpal Projects Ltd v Boyle (Unfair Dismissal : Reasonableness of dismissal) [2011] UKEAT 0014_10_2411 (24 November 2011)
The tribunal was entitled to find that the employer's investigation was inadequate and fell outside the band of reasonable responses expected of a reasonable employer with the available resources. The employer did not have reasonable grounds for believing the claimant guilty of gross misconduct, and the dismissal was both unfair and a breach of contract. The appeal failed to demonstrate any error of law or perversity in the tribunal's findings.
